3.3 Geolocation Data
Important: QuoteIQ collects precise geolocation (GPS) data in the following contexts:
- EmployeeHub GPS Tracking: When employees are clocked in via Time Tracker Pro, QuoteIQ collects real-time GPS location data. We store only the employee’s current location while clocked in; we do not maintain a historical log of all locations visited. GPS tracking pauses during breaks and stops when the employee clocks out. The last known location is retained on the employee’s profile until updated by a subsequent clock-in. This data is used by the account holder (employer) for workforce management, route optimization, and job verification.
- MapMeasure Pro: Uses satellite imagery and geolocation to enable remote property measurement. Property location data is stored with the associated estimate.
- Route Optimization & Route Density: Uses job location data to optimize driving routes and visualize geographic job concentration.
- GEO-Schedule / Map Calendar View: Displays scheduled jobs on a geographic map.
You may disable GPS tracking by clocking out, revoking location permissions in your device settings, or contacting your employer (the QuoteIQ account holder). Note that disabling location services may limit certain features.
For account holders using EmployeeHub: You are responsible for informing your employees about GPS tracking practices and obtaining any required consent under applicable law before enabling location tracking.

06 AI Features & Automated Decision-Making
QuoteIQ incorporates artificial intelligence across multiple features. This section explains how AI processes your data.
AI Service Provider
All QuoteIQ AI features are powered by Google Gemini. When you use an AI feature, the data you provide (text commands, photos, voice input, call audio) is sent to Google’s Gemini API for processing. Google processes this data to generate the AI output and returns it to QuoteIQ.
AI Features Overview
- AI Autopilot: Processes your text or voice commands to execute CRM actions (create estimates, send invoices, schedule jobs, etc.). Your commands and the resulting CRM data are sent to Google Gemini to generate responses and actions. Autopilot conversation history is retained within your account until you delete it.
- AI Estimator: Analyzes photos you upload and job descriptions to generate pricing estimates based on property characteristics and local market data. Photos and job data submitted to the AI Estimator are processed in real time and are not retained by QuoteIQ after the estimate is generated. This constitutes automated decision-making that produces pricing recommendations.
- Before/After AI Image Generation: Uses photos you upload to create AI-generated preview images showing expected results after service completion.
- AI Text Generator: Generates suggested text for customer messages and communications based on context.
- Virtual Call Team: AI-powered phone agents that handle inbound and outbound calls. Calls are recorded, transcribed, and summarized. AI processes call audio in real time to conduct conversations. Recordings and transcripts are retained for 12 months, then automatically deleted.
How AI Uses Your Data
- AI features process data you submit (text, photos, voice, call audio) to generate outputs (estimates, images, text, call responses)
- AI-generated estimates are recommendations only — you review and approve all pricing before sending to customers
- We do not use your business data, customer data, photos, or communications to train generalized AI or machine learning models
- AI outputs may occasionally be inaccurate; you are responsible for reviewing all AI-generated content before use
Your Rights Regarding Automated Decision-Making
Under certain state privacy laws (including California’s regulations on automated decision-making technology, effective January 1, 2026), you may have the right to:
- Be informed about the use of automated decision-making that could significantly affect you
- Opt out of certain automated decision-making processes
- Request human review of automated decisions
To exercise these rights, contact us using the information in Section 2.
07 Google Calendar Integration — User Data Disclosure
This section is required by Google’s API Services User Data Policy.
Data Accessed
When you connect your Google account to QuoteIQ for calendar synchronization, we may access:
- Calendar metadata (such as calendar ID and time zone)
- Calendar events, including event titles, descriptions, start and end times, locations, attendees, and reminders
- Your primary Google account email address (for account identification)
- Authorization tokens required to access and manage calendar events
We request the minimum OAuth scopes necessary to read, create, update, and delete calendar events. Specifically, we use the https://www.googleapis.com/auth/calendar.events scope.
Data Usage
Google user data is used solely to:
- Synchronize calendar events between QuoteIQ and your Google Calendar
- Display relevant Google Calendar events within QuoteIQ
- Create, update, and delete Google Calendar events based on your actions in QuoteIQ
- Prevent duplicate events and maintain synchronization accuracy
- Identify the correct Google account associated with your QuoteIQ account
We do not use Google user data for advertising, profiling, marketing, or unrelated analytics purposes. We do not use Google Workspace APIs to develop, improve, or train generalized AI and/or machine learning models.
Data Sharing
We do not sell or rent Google user data. Google user data is only shared:
- With Google, as required to provide calendar synchronization functionality
- With trusted infrastructure providers (such as Firebase/Google Cloud) strictly necessary to operate our service, subject to confidentiality and data protection obligations
We do not share Google user data with third parties for advertising or marketing purposes.
Data Storage & Protection
We implement appropriate technical and organizational measures to protect Google user data, including:
- Encryption of data in transit using HTTPS/TLS
- Secure storage of OAuth access and refresh tokens
- Encryption at rest where supported by our hosting infrastructure
- Role-based access controls restricting access to authorized personnel only
- Ongoing monitoring and security updates
We store only the minimum Google user data necessary to maintain synchronization functionality.
Data Retention & Deletion
We retain Google user data only for as long as necessary to provide calendar synchronization services or as required by applicable law. You may disconnect your Google account at any time through QuoteIQ’s settings. Upon disconnection:
- OAuth tokens are revoked and permanently deleted
- Stored Google Calendar data is deleted from our systems within 30 days
You may also revoke access at any time via your Google Account permissions page.
Google API Services Compliance
QuoteIQ’s use and transfer of information received from Google APIs adheres to the Google API Services User Data Policy, including the Limited Use requirements.

Meta (Facebook) Pixel
Our website has the Meta (Facebook) Pixel installed. The Pixel collects data about visits to myquoteiq.com, including pages viewed and device information, and transmits this data to Meta Platforms, Inc. We have not configured the Pixel for custom audience building, retargeting, or lookalike audience campaigns. However, the Pixel’s presence on our site means that Meta receives browsing data from visitors to myquoteiq.com.

16 Do Not Track & Global Privacy Control Signals
Global Privacy Control (GPC): We recognize and honor Global Privacy Control signals. When we detect a GPC signal from your browser, we treat it as a valid request to opt out of the sale or sharing of personal information and targeted advertising, consistent with applicable state laws including the California CPRA, Colorado Privacy Act, Connecticut CTDPA, and others.
Do Not Track (DNT): There is no industry consensus on how to respond to Do Not Track browser signals. We currently do not respond to DNT signals, but we do respond to the GPC signal as described above.
